Are you ready to put your leadership to work at Northrop Grumman? If so, Our Defense Systems Sector wants you to join our Team as Quality Control Manager/Chief Inspector based at Robins AFB, Warner Robins, GA.

The QC Manager/Chief Inspector is the final authority for ensuring that the maintenance performed at operating locations is in accordance with the airworthiness standards of the Federal Aviation Administration, DCMA INST 8210.1, and company policies. The QC Manager shall be certified under 14 CFR Part 65 (A&P Mechanic). Plans, implements and directs inspection standards, methods and procedures utilized , and complying with applicable CFR's and manufacturer's requirements. Projects the number and type of qualified personnel to properly and adequately perform inspection functions and is responsible for the selection, administration, training and performance of inspection personnel. Monitors the adequacy and currency of all maintenance department publications, authorizes any changes to such publications, and maintains the maintenance department library in current condition. Maintains a training program for mechanics, inspectors, and related maintenance personnel. Review the aircraft and engine logbooks from maintenance checks and lists all pilot reports and deferred maintenance items on appropriate log entries. Monitor all aircraft inspection record forms, which are utilized in aircraft checks to ensure proper completion of all entries.

Required to inspect production aircraft systems, equipment and parts for operation and conformance to government and company standards and specifications. Inspects the installation and operation of electrical, electronic, hydraulic, pneumatic, fuel, oil, and emergency systems and other parts and equipment of aircraft. Performs preflight and postflight inspections in accordance with standard procedure on flight-proven aircraft. Inspects, adjustments, repairs, or modifications made on the aircraft. Monitors and verifies quality in accordance with statistical process or other control procedures.

Other duties as assigned.
